Core Concepts: Tokenization, DANs, and the Evidence Gap
What Tokenization Actually Changes for You
When a customer pays with Apple Pay or Google Pay, the card network replaces the real card number (the FPAN, or Funding Primary Account Number) with a token called a Device Account Number (DAN). This token is unique to the device and merchant combination. It means the real card number never touches your system, which reduces your PCI exposure and makes stolen data less useful to attackers.
But here’s the trade-off: your transaction records now contain a DAN instead of the card number your processor, your fraud tools, and your chargeback response templates expect. When you try to match a disputed transaction to your order records, the identifiers may not align. This is the evidence gap.
Why “Safer” Doesn’t Mean “Dispute-Proof”
A common misconception is that because Apple Pay uses biometric authentication (Face ID, Touch ID), chargebacks from wallet transactions should be rare. In practice, friendly fraud (where the legitimate cardholder disputes a charge they authorized) remains fully possible. The biometric step verifies device possession, not purchase intent. Customers can still claim they didn’t recognize a charge, didn’t receive goods, or that the transaction was unauthorized by someone else using their device.
The Distinction That Matters: Fraud vs. Disputes
Fraud prevention and dispute defense are related but separate disciplines. Tokenization and biometric authentication help with fraud prevention. But dispute defense requires documentation, evidence correlation, and response speed. This guide focuses on the second category, because that’s where the operational gap is widest for SMB merchants navigating wallet growth.

Step-by-Step: Closing the Evidence Gap on Wallet Transactions
Step 1: Audit Your Transaction Data for Wallet Visibility
Objective: Confirm that your payment system, order management platform, and fraud tools can identify, flag, and store wallet-specific transaction attributes alongside standard order data.
Start by pulling a sample of recent wallet transactions from your processor dashboard and your order management system. Look for whether the payment method is recorded as “Apple Pay,” “Google Pay,” or a generic “card” entry. Check whether the DAN is stored and whether it’s linked to the order ID, customer profile, and fulfillment record. Many eCommerce platforms default to treating wallet payments identically to card-on-file transactions in their logs, which creates problems downstream.
If your system doesn’t distinguish wallet transactions, work with your payment gateway or merchant services provider to enable wallet-type flags. Most modern gateways support this through their API or dashboard settings, but it often requires explicit activation. You also want to confirm that your fraud screening tools receive the wallet type as a data field. If your fraud tool doesn’t know a transaction came from Apple Pay, it can’t apply wallet-specific risk rules.
Anti-patterns: Don’t assume your platform handles this automatically. Don’t rely solely on your processor’s portal for dispute evidence; it often strips context your order system retains. Don’t ignore in-app purchase flows, which may route through different payment rails than your web checkout.
Success indicators: You can filter transactions by wallet type in both your processor dashboard and your order management system. Each wallet transaction record includes the DAN, order ID, customer identifier, and fulfillment status in a single view. Step 2: Rebuild Your Dispute Evidence Templates for Tokenized Payments
Objective: Create chargeback response packages that address the specific evidence requirements of wallet-initiated disputes, not just traditional card disputes.
Standard chargeback response templates typically include the card number (last four digits), transaction amount, date, AVS match, and CVV verification result. For wallet transactions, some of these fields behave differently. There’s no CVV in a tokenized transaction. AVS may not apply the same way for NFC payments. The card number on file with the issuer won’t match the DAN your processor recorded.
Your updated templates should include: the DAN and its association with the customer’s device, the biometric authentication confirmation (if available from your gateway), IP address and device fingerprint data for online wallet payments, delivery confirmation tied to the specific order ID, and any customer communication (order confirmations, shipping notifications, support interactions). Aggressive chargeback dispute management depends on assembling this evidence before a dispute arrives, not scrambling after.
Anti-patterns: Don’t submit the same evidence template for wallet disputes that you use for traditional card disputes. Don’t omit device-level data, which is often the strongest evidence that the legitimate cardholder authorized the transaction. Don’t wait until you receive a chargeback notification to gather fulfillment records.
Success indicators: You have a separate, documented evidence template for wallet-initiated disputes. Your team can assemble a complete response package within 24 hours of receiving a chargeback notification. Your win rate on wallet disputes is tracked independently from traditional card disputes.
Step 3: Compress Response Windows and Secure Faster Funding Access
Winning wallet disputes depends on collecting evidence throughout the customer journey—not after a chargeback notification arrives.
Objective: Reduce the time between a dispute filing and your response submission, while ensuring that disputed funds don’t create cash flow gaps that compound the revenue impact.
Chargeback response deadlines are typically 20 to 45 days depending on the card network, but the merchants who win disputes consistently respond within the first week. Speed matters because evidence degrades (logs rotate, customer memory fades, fulfillment records archive), and because tied-up funds during the dispute window directly affect your operating cash.
Two operational levers work together here. First, pre-stage your evidence. The templates from Step 2 should be partially populated at the time of transaction, not at the time of dispute. Automate the capture of device data, fulfillment status, and customer communication logs into a dispute-ready format. Second, ensure your funding cycle doesn’t amplify the damage. If your processor holds funds for 48 to 72 hours under normal conditions, a disputed transaction on top of that delay creates a compounding cash gap. Step 4: Map Wallet-Specific Fraud Patterns and Adjust Prevention Rules
Objective: Identify whether your wallet transactions show different dispute or fraud patterns than your traditional card transactions, and tune your prevention rules accordingly.
Wallet transactions carry different risk profiles than card-on-file or manually entered card transactions. Because biometric authentication reduces true fraud (stolen card numbers used by unauthorized parties), the disputes you see from wallet payments tend to skew toward friendly fraud: legitimate customers claiming they didn’t authorize a purchase, didn’t receive an item, or were charged incorrectly. AI is increasingly used in payments primarily for fraud detection, but your fraud tools need wallet-specific data inputs to generate useful signals.
Pull your dispute data for the last 6 to 12 months and segment it by payment method. Look for: dispute rate differences between wallet and non-wallet transactions, the most common reason codes on wallet disputes (unauthorized vs. product/service disputes), average transaction value on disputed wallet payments versus non-disputed ones, and whether specific product categories or customer segments correlate with higher wallet dispute rates.
Use these patterns to adjust your fraud screening thresholds. For example, if wallet disputes cluster around high-value orders from new customers, you might add a secondary verification step (order confirmation email requiring reply, or SMS confirmation) for wallet transactions above a certain dollar amount. If disputes concentrate on specific product categories, tighten your fulfillment documentation for those items.
Anti-patterns: Don’t apply the same fraud rules to wallet and non-wallet transactions without testing whether the patterns differ. Don’t ignore friendly fraud because it feels less urgent than true fraud. Don’t over-tighten rules to the point of declining legitimate wallet transactions, which damages conversion rates.
Success indicators: You have segmented dispute data by payment method. Your fraud rules include at least one wallet-specific threshold or trigger. Your dispute rate trend for wallet transactions is stable or declining quarter over quarter.
Step 5: Establish a Wallet Transaction Review Cadence
Objective: Create a recurring review process that catches emerging issues before they become systemic revenue leaks.
Wallet payment adoption is still growing. Mobile wallet payments increased by around 105% from 2019 to 2024, and the trajectory continues upward. That means the patterns you identify today will shift as your wallet transaction volume grows and as wallet providers update their authentication and tokenization protocols. A one-time audit isn’t sufficient.
Set a monthly review (or bi-weekly if your transaction volume is high) that covers: wallet transaction volume as a percentage of total transactions, dispute rate by payment method, average response time on wallet-specific disputes, win/loss ratio on wallet disputes compared to overall disputes, and any new wallet types appearing in your transaction logs (Samsung Pay, PayPal wallet, etc.). Assign ownership of this review to a specific team member. If you work with a dedicated account manager at your payment processor, include them in the review. Practical Examples: What This Looks Like in Action
Scenario A: The Apparel Brand with Rising Apple Pay Disputes
A mid-size online apparel retailer noticed that their chargeback rate had climbed 0.3% over two quarters. When they segmented by payment method, they discovered that Apple Pay transactions accounted for 40% of their disputes despite being only 25% of total volume. The reason codes were overwhelmingly “product not as described” and “merchandise not received.”
Their fix was operational, not technical. They added photo-on-delivery confirmation for orders over $75, included a direct customer service link in their Apple Pay order confirmation emails, and rebuilt their dispute response template to include device authentication data from their gateway. Within three months, their wallet-specific dispute rate dropped by half, and their overall chargeback rate returned to its previous baseline.
Scenario B: The Subscription Service with Tokenization Confusion
A subscription-based eCommerce business selling specialty food products found that recurring charges through Google Pay were generating “unrecognized transaction” disputes. The root cause: the DAN on the customer’s bank statement didn’t match anything the customer recognized, and the merchant descriptor was truncated differently for wallet transactions than for direct card charges.
They worked with their processor to standardize their merchant descriptor across all payment methods and added a pre-charge notification email for each renewal. They also updated their dispute evidence template to include the subscription agreement, renewal notification timestamp, and prior successful charges under the same DAN. Their dispute win rate on subscription renewals went from 35% to 72%.
Common Mistakes and Pitfalls
The most predictable failure is treating wallet payments as “just another card transaction.” They aren’t. The data is different, the evidence requirements are different, and the dispute patterns are different. Merchants who don’t segment their data by payment method will miss trends until they become costly.
A second common mistake is over-investing in fraud prevention technology while under-investing in dispute response processes. Prevention tools reduce true fraud, but they don’t eliminate friendly fraud, which is the dominant dispute type for wallet transactions. You need both.
Third, many merchants delay operational changes because their current dispute volume feels manageable. But wallet transaction value is projected to rise from $7.5 trillion in 2022 to $12 trillion in 2026. As your wallet volume grows, so will your exposure. Building the process now, while volumes are lower, is significantly easier than retrofitting under pressure.

Frequently Asked Questions
What is Apple Pay and how does it work for online merchants?
Apple Pay is a digital wallet that lets customers pay using tokenized card credentials stored on their Apple device. Instead of transmitting the actual card number, Apple Pay generates a Device Account Number (DAN) unique to the device and merchant. For online merchants, this means the transaction is authenticated via biometric verification (Face ID or Touch ID) on the customer’s device, and the tokenized payment data flows through your payment gateway. The key difference from traditional card payments is that the card number your processor records won’t match the customer’s actual card number, which affects how you document and defend disputes.
Why do chargebacks still happen with biometric-authenticated wallet payments?
Biometric authentication confirms that the person holding the device is its registered owner. It does not confirm purchase intent, product satisfaction, or that the cardholder won’t later dispute the charge. Friendly fraud (where the legitimate cardholder files a dispute despite having authorized the transaction) is the most common dispute type for wallet payments. Customers may not recognize the charge on their statement, may claim non-receipt of goods, or may dispute product quality. The biometric step protects against unauthorized device use but doesn’t prevent these dispute categories.
How does tokenization affect my ability to fight chargebacks?
Tokenization replaces the real card number with a Device Account Number in your transaction records. When a chargeback arrives, your standard evidence package (which typically references the last four digits of the card) may not match what the issuing bank has on file. You need to include the DAN, device authentication data, and correlated order information in your dispute response. Without these wallet-specific data points, your evidence package may be incomplete, reducing your win rate on disputes from wallet transactions.
Which fraud patterns are most common with digital wallet transactions?
True fraud (stolen credentials used by unauthorized parties) is less common with wallet transactions because of biometric authentication barriers. The dominant pattern is friendly fraud: legitimate cardholders disputing charges they actually authorized. Common reason codes include “transaction not recognized,” “product not as described,” and “merchandise not received.” These disputes often cluster around higher-value orders, subscription renewals, and transactions where the merchant descriptor appears differently for wallet payments than for traditional card charges.

How can I tell if my processor gives me enough data to defend wallet disputes?
Run a simple test: pull a recent wallet transaction from your processor dashboard and check whether it shows the payment method (Apple Pay, Google Pay, etc.), the Device Account Number, and any device authentication signals. Then check whether your order management system links that same transaction to the customer profile, fulfillment record, and communication history. If either system has gaps, you have a visibility problem that will weaken your dispute responses. Raise this with your processor or merchant services partner and ask specifically about wallet-type data fields available through their reporting tools.
